Frequently Asked Questions

What are the vaccination requirements for my dog to attend daycare in Campbell?

Most reputable daycares in Campbell and the surrounding Coffee County area require proof of up-to-date vaccinations from a licensed veterinarian. This typically includes Rabies, DHPP (Distemper, Hepatitis, Parainfluenza, Parvovirus), and Bordetella (kennel cough). Some facilities may also require a negative fecal test. Always check with the specific daycare for their complete list of requirements before your first visit.

How much does dog daycare typically cost in Campbell, AL?

In Campbell, pricing for a full day of dog daycare is generally affordable, ranging from approximately $18 to $25 per day. Many facilities offer discounted multi-day packages or monthly membership plans which can lower the daily rate. Prices may be slightly higher for holidays or for additional services like one-on-one playtime or administering medication.

What should I bring for my pet's first day of daycare?

For a smooth first day, bring your dog on a secure leash and collar with ID tags. You should also provide your vaccination records. While many facilities provide bowls and water, bringing your pet's own food is recommended if they will be there over a meal time. It's best to leave personal toys and beds at home to prevent resource guarding or damage. Given Campbell's warm climate, ensuring your pet is well-hydrated before drop-off is also a good practice.

Do you offer services for pets other than dogs, like cats or small animals?

In the Campbell area, most dedicated 'pet daycare' services are focused exclusively on dogs. For cat boarding or small animal care, you would likely need to look for a veterinarian's office that offers boarding, such as one in the nearby city of Enterprise, or seek out an in-home pet sitter through local community boards. It's always best to call ahead and confirm which species a facility accommodates.

How do you handle emergencies or hot weather for the pets?

Responsible daycares in Campbell will have a clear emergency protocol. They should have a relationship with a local veterinarian (such as a clinic in Enterprise or Elba for more advanced care) for immediate medical needs and will contact you immediately. For our hot and humid Alabama summers, facilities should have strict heat policies, including limited outdoor play during peak hours, constant access to fresh water and shaded areas, and indoor, climate-controlled play spaces to keep pets safe and comfortable.

First, let's redefine "affordable." It’s not just about the lowest daily rate. True affordability means value—a service that keeps your dog safe, socialized, and happily tired, preventing costly behavioral issues or destruction at home. In a smaller community like Campbell, your best bets might be in-home daycares or neighboring towns. Start by asking for genuine recommendations at local spots like the Campbell Feed Store or from your vet. Personal word-of-mouth is gold around here.

When you call or visit a potential daycare, ask specific questions. Do they require a meet-and-greet or temperament test? This is crucial for safety. How are dogs grouped—by size or play style? What’s the daily schedule like? A good mix of play, rest, and structured activity is key. In our hot Alabama climate, ensure the facility has plenty of shaded outdoor areas, clean water, and air-conditioned spaces for cooling off. Don’t hesitate to request a tour; a trustworthy provider will be transparent.

Consider flexibility to save money. Some daycares offer half-day rates or discounted multi-day packages. If your work week is predictable, a package can significantly lower the per-day cost. Another local tip: team up with a neighbor or friend. Some in-home sitters might offer a better rate for watching two compatible dogs from the same area, giving both pups a familiar playmate.
